Entree: Turkey – Gaziantep – Keme Kebabı (Charred skewered minced lamb kebab seasoned with aromatic Gaziantep spices)

Keme Kebabı recipe
Serving Size: 4
Approximate Time
Prep 35 min
Cook 15 min
Additional 30 min
Total 1 hr 10 min

Ingredients

- 1.5 lb (680 g) ground lamb, preferably 18–20% fat
- 2 oz (55 g) lamb tail fat or unsalted butter, finely chopped (optional but traditional)
- 1 small onion, about 3 oz (85 g), finely grated and excess liquid squeezed out
- 2 cloves garlic, about 0.4 oz (10 g), minced
- 2 tsp (10 g) kosher salt
- 1 tsp (2 g) ground cumin
- 1 tsp (2 g) ground sumac
- 1 tsp (2 g) Urfa biber or Aleppo pepper (or 1 tsp (2 g) mild chili flakes)
- 1/4 tsp (0.5 g) freshly ground black pepper
- 2 tbsp (30 ml) finely chopped flat-leaf parsley
- 1 tbsp (15 ml) olive oil for brushing
- 8 metal skewers or 10 soaked wooden skewers
- 4 flatbreads (lavash or pita) for serving
- 4 medium tomatoes for grilling
- 4 green peppers for grilling
- Lemon wedges and extra chopped parsley for garnish

Instructions

1. In a large bowl combine ground lamb, chopped tail fat or butter, grated onion, minced garlic, salt, cumin, sumac, Urfa biber, black pepper, and chopped parsley. Mix by hand until uniformly combined and slightly sticky, about 2–3 minutes.
2. Cover the bowl and refrigerate the mixture for at least 30 minutes to let flavors meld and make it easier to form on skewers.
3. Divide the meat mixture into 4 equal portions. With wet hands, shape each portion onto 2 skewers side-by-side to form long, flat kebabs about 8–10 inches (20–25 cm) long and 1 inch (2.5 cm) thick. Repeat for remaining portions.
4. Preheat a grill or heavy cast-iron pan to high heat. Brush kebabs lightly with olive oil. Grill kebabs over direct heat, turning every 2–3 minutes, until charred on the outside and cooked through, about 8–10 minutes total depending on thickness.
5. Cut tomatoes in half and grill until blistered, and char the peppers alongside the kebabs until softened and blackened in spots.
6. Remove kebabs from skewers and rest on a plate for 2 minutes. Serve on warmed flatbread with grilled tomatoes and peppers, lemon wedges, extra chopped parsley, and a dusting of sumac if desired.
